Subject: Gross-margin review — quick heads-up

Hi all,

Quick note before Thursday's session. The gross-margin review on the Solara line came back tighter than hoped — roughly two points below plan, mostly freight and rework at the Penhallow site. Marta's team has a recovery plan sketched out and we'll walk through it live. Worth reading the strategic note appended below before the meeting.

Thanks,
Joel

internal memo for tagef-hadup: Gross margin on Ulaath came in at 15 percent against a plan of 5 percent. Only 7 of the 120 pilot accounts renewed Ulaath, so a churn review is set for October 15.

BranchReaper — stale-branch cleanup bot

BranchReaper deletes branches idle for 90+ days in all Corvant Labs repos. Support handles restore requests: branches are archived for 30 days before permanent removal. Use the restore command in the ops channel runbook.

If BranchReaper stops posting deletion notices, restart its worker pod. Before restarting, confirm the environment file on the worker contains the auth secret on the following line.

secret setting of tajof-bahif: COURIER_KEY3=65d

### Step 4: Snapshot checks

Before shipping Pindrop UI 2.9, run the snapshot suite against all themed components — yes, even the boring ones. If diffs show up, eyeball them; font rendering on the Quayside runners causes harmless one-pixel shifts. Approve intentional changes, regenerate baselines, and commit. Once snapshots are green, sign the release bundle so the deploy gate will accept it, using the key below.

release key, kajeg-yawif: bky6_axksxH

## Deployment — blue-green for the Ledgerline billing worker

Ledgerline's billing worker ships via blue-green. The idle color receives the new build, runs synthetic invoices, then takes traffic after health checks pass for five minutes. Rollback is a router flip; never redeploy the active color in place. Drain in-flight jobs before switching. Each color's worker fleet boots with the following service configuration.

deployment values, badug-yadup:
[aldmir]
port = 4000
region = west-1
host = aldmir.halixlabs.example
team = kelax
timeout_ms = 2000
retries = 5